MTH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review
408 of the 7,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Meritage Homes (MTH)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$5.06B — up 5.1% from $4.81B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 64 funds opened new MTH positions and 46 closed out — a net gain of 18 holders — while 141 added to existing stakes and 148 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$219M. The largest seller was Citadel Advisors, cutting an estimated $89M.
